Understanding Coffee Plants

The coffee plant, belonging to the genus Coffea, encompasses several species, with Coffea arabica (Arabica) and Coffea canephora (Robusta) standing as the pillars of global coffee production. These species are cultivated extensively due to their preferred taste profiles and adaptability to different climates. While often referred to as trees, these plants are frequently pruned to smaller sizes to facilitate harvesting, blurring the lines between trees and bushes in coffee cultivation​​.

Coffee Plant Classification

Coffea arabica and Coffea canephora are the most commonly grown coffee plants, cherished for their distinct flavors and aromas. Arabica, known for its mild and aromatic coffee, comprises the majority of the world’s coffee production. Robusta, on the other hand, thrives in harsher climates, offering a stronger and more bitter brew.

These plants can grow quite tall, up to 16 feet or more, but are often pruned by farmers to manageable heights, simplifying the harvesting process and maintaining plant health​​.

Characteristics of Coffee Plants

Coffee plants exhibit lush green foliage and bear fruit known as coffee cherries, which encase the coffee beans. Thriving in tropical climates, these plants demand specific conditions—ample rainfall, high humidity, and rich, well-drained soil.

Their hardiness allows them to endure varying environmental challenges, making them suitable for cultivation across various tropical regions. The appearance and resilience of coffee plants underscore the importance of climate and soil in their cultivation, highlighting the intricate relationship between the plant and its environment​​.

Growth and Cultivation

Lifecycle of a Coffee Plant

The journey of a coffee plant from seed to fruit is a meticulous process that underscores the symbiosis between nature and agricultural practice. Initially, a coffee seed is planted in nutrient-rich soil, where it germinates and grows into a seedling.

This early stage requires a delicate balance of shade, moisture, and warmth, simulating the coffee plant’s native tropical environment. As the plant matures, it undergoes a period of growth where it develops its characteristic dark green leaves and begins to form branches.

After a few years, typically between three to five, the coffee plant starts flowering, producing small, fragrant white flowers. These flowers are a precursor to the coffee cherries, which house the precious coffee beans. The development of coffee cherries is contingent upon optimal climate conditions, including consistent rainfall and temperatures that are neither too hot nor too cold.

Soil quality, rich in organic matter, further influences the plant’s ability to bear fruit, highlighting the critical role of environmental factors in coffee cultivation​​​​.

Harvesting Coffee Beans

The harvesting of coffee beans is a labor-intensive process that begins with the meticulous picking of ripe coffee cherries. This task is predominantly carried out by hand, ensuring that only cherries at the peak of ripeness are selected. Following harvest, the cherries undergo a drying process, where they are either sun-dried or mechanically dried to remove moisture.

Subsequently, the dried cherries are processed to extract the coffee beans, involving methods such as wet or dry processing to remove the outer cherry pulp.

Once the beans are extracted, they undergo a final drying phase to prepare them for roasting. This phase is crucial for developing the beans’ flavor profile. The entire process, from picking to drying, demands a thorough understanding of the coffee bean’s lifecycle and the environmental conditions conducive to producing high-quality coffee.

It’s a testament to the skill and perseverance of coffee farmers, who navigate these complex stages to bring coffee from the field to the cup​​​​.

Do Coffee Beans Grow on Trees or Bushes?

The classification of the coffee plant has long been a subject of botanical curiosity. Often described as both a tree and a bush, the coffee plant embodies characteristics of both. In its natural state, without human intervention, a coffee plant can grow into a small tree, reaching upwards of 20 feet. However, for practical reasons related to ease of harvesting and maintenance, coffee plants are commonly pruned and kept at a bush-like stature.

This cultivation practice allows farmers to manage their crops more efficiently, ensuring that the plants are accessible and that each cherry can be picked by hand when it reaches optimal ripeness. Therefore, while genetically capable of growing into trees, the appearance of coffee plants as bushes is a direct result of agricultural techniques designed to optimize coffee bean production.

This nuanced understanding clarifies the coffee plant’s classification and highlights the impact of human intervention on its growth and productivity​​​​.

Caring for Coffee Plants

Cultivating coffee plants demands an understanding of their specific environmental needs and an awareness of common challenges. These plants thrive in tropical climates, requiring consistent temperatures between 60°F and 70°F and an abundance of rainfall.

High humidity and protection from direct sunlight are also crucial, as coffee plants flourish under the shade. Soil quality significantly impacts growth; rich, well-draining soil with a slight acidity is ideal.

Farmers must navigate challenges such as pests, diseases, and climate variability. Regular pruning and maintenance are essential for the health of the plant and the quality of the coffee cherries it produces. This careful attention ensures that the plants remain productive and the beans maintain their distinct flavors​​.

Varieties of Coffee Plants

Coffee plants come in several varieties, each with unique characteristics and flavor profiles. The most well-known are Coffea arabica (Arabica) and Coffea canephora (Robusta).

Arabica beans are prized for their smooth, complex flavor profiles, while Robusta beans are more robust and higher in caffeine content. Other varieties, such as Liberica and Excelsa, offer distinct taste notes and are grown in specific regions.

Each variety requires different growing conditions, with Arabica preferring higher altitudes and cooler temperatures, and Robusta thriving at lower altitudes and warmer climates. The diversity of coffee plants allows for a wide range of flavors and aromas, catering to the varied tastes of coffee enthusiasts around the world​​.

FAQs

  1. What are the optimal growing conditions for coffee plants? Coffee plants require tropical climates, consistent temperatures, high humidity, and rich, well-draining soil. Altitude also plays a critical role, especially for Arabica varieties.
  2. How are coffee cherries processed to extract the beans? Processing involves several methods, including dry, wet, and semi-washed, each affecting the bean’s final flavor profile. The choice of process depends on the desired outcome and the conditions available for drying the beans​​.
  3. What factors influence the flavor of coffee beans? The plant variety, soil composition, climate, altitude, and processing method all contribute to the unique flavor profiles of coffee beans. Even within a single variety, these factors can produce a wide range of tastes​​.
  4. Can I grow a coffee plant at home? Yes, with patience and the right conditions, it’s possible to grow a coffee plant at home. However, producing beans of sufficient quality for brewing can be challenging outside of their native tropical environment.
  5. How long does it take for a coffee plant to bear fruit? Coffee plants generally take 3-4 years to begin producing fruit, with optimal fruit production occurring when the plant is between 7 to 20 years old​​.
